Andrea Nagy is a scholar working on Astronomy and Astrophysics, Molecular Biology and Instrumentation. According to data from OpenAlex, Andrea Nagy has authored 26 papers receiving a total of 803 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Astronomy and Astrophysics, 4 papers in Molecular Biology and 4 papers in Instrumentation. Recurrent topics in Andrea Nagy’s work include Gamma-ray bursts and supernovae (12 papers), Stellar, planetary, and galactic studies (9 papers) and Astro and Planetary Science (7 papers). Andrea Nagy is often cited by papers focused on Gamma-ray bursts and supernovae (12 papers), Stellar, planetary, and galactic studies (9 papers) and Astro and Planetary Science (7 papers). Andrea Nagy collaborates with scholars based in Hungary, United States and Russia. Andrea Nagy's co-authors include J. Vinkó, J. C. Wheeler, E. Chatzopoulos, Z. L. Horváth, Zoltán Kevei, Éva Kondorosi, Mickaël Bourge, Ken‐ichi Kucho, Gergely Maróti and Peter Mergaert and has published in prestigious journals such as Science, The Astrophysical Journal and Molecular and Cellular Biology.
